Game Description

Brak is a modern arcade score-attack roguelite built around skill, mastery, and flow.

break blocks, chain points, and push your score higher with each run as you learn the systems and refine your strategy. Runs reset completely, encouraging experimentation and replay, while a minimalist, abstract visual style keeps the focus on clarity.

The rules are simple. The depth is not.

Randomized abilities shape your build, forcing quick decisions and constant adaptation—but success always comes down to clean play, smart positioning, and knowing when to take risks.

Between runs, earned rewards unlock visual customization and additional gameplay options, letting you shape how future runs begin without removing the need for skillful play.

Inspired by old-school arcade design and executed with modern polish, Brak is easy to pick up, hard to master, and built for players who love chasing that perfect run.
